MYSQL tres debutant
Dany
-
Dany -
Dany -
Bonjour,
Je cherche a afficher en liste (avec <br>) les résultats d'une requête mysql
Comment afficher les résultats de la recherche "Pour le meme noms possède quelle série de ID "
Par exemple:
Eric a pour serie de ID:
001<br>005<br>021<br>056<br> etc...
J'ai essayé avec les bases que j'ai mais je n'y arrive plus...
Merci pour votre aide.
Je cherche a afficher en liste (avec <br>) les résultats d'une requête mysql
Comment afficher les résultats de la recherche "Pour le meme noms possède quelle série de ID "
Par exemple:
Eric a pour serie de ID:
001<br>005<br>021<br>056<br> etc...
J'ai essayé avec les bases que j'ai mais je n'y arrive plus...
Merci pour votre aide.
A voir également:
- MYSQL tres debutant
- Logiciel montage vidéo débutant - Guide
- Logiciel de programmation pour débutant - Guide
- Mysql community server - Télécharger - Bases de données
- Platine dj debutant - Forum Enregistrement / Traitement audio
- Apprendre le coran pour débutant (+ pdf) - Télécharger - Histoire & Religion
12 réponses
$requete=mysql_query("Select * from `compte_client` like $prenom");
$nombrelignes = mysql_num_rows($requete);
echo"$nombrelignes";
for ($i=0;$i<$nombrelignes;$i++) {
$nom = mysql_result($requete,$i,"nom");
echo " $nom <br>";
}
$nombrelignes = mysql_num_rows($requete);
echo"$nombrelignes";
for ($i=0;$i<$nombrelignes;$i++) {
$nom = mysql_result($requete,$i,"nom");
echo " $nom <br>";
}
$serveur="";
$utilisateur="";
$mot_de_passe="";
$nom_de_base="";
if($id = mysql_connect($serveur, $utilisateur, $mot_de_passe))
{
if (mysql_select_db($nom_de_base))
{
$req = "Select * from compte_client like $prenom";
$ok_req = mysql_query($req,$id);
if($ok_req)
{
$index=1;
while($Tab=mysql_fetch_array($ok_req))
{
$id=$Tab['ID'];
echo"$prenom";
echo"<br>";
echo"$id";
}
}
else
{
die("Envoi Non ok");
}
}
else
{
die("Echec de connexion à la base");
}
mysql_close($id);
}
?>
Vous n’avez pas trouvé la réponse que vous recherchez ?
Posez votre question
Merci les gens ca marche impec !! biensur surtout toi chamicki ! le mysql_close me met une erreur mais je devrais m'en sortir je pense.. :)
Oui, et il ne m'affiche que le premier résultat....alors qu'il y a plusieurs "Eric" j'ai que un ID en retour ...
mdr ok
$requete=mysql_query("Select * from `compte_client` like $prenom");
$nombrelignes = mysql_num_rows($requete);
for ($i=0;$i<$nombrelignes;$i++) {
$nom = mysql_result($requete,$i,"nom");
echo " $nom <br>";
}
En faite je sais pas trop si le script que j'ai vas pouvoir répondre a ma demande ...
J'ai tester le script j'ai
Warning: mysql_num_rows(): supplied argument is not a valid MySQL result resource in /var/www/vhosts/XXXXXXXXXXXXXfiche.php on line 151
Pour eviter de partir sur une mauvaise piste avec se script je remet l'explication
Je cherche a afficher en liste (avec <br>) les résultats d'une requête mysql
Comment afficher les résultats de la recherche "Pour le meme noms possède quelle série de ID "
Par exemple:
Eric a pour serie de ID:
001<br>005<br>021<br>056<br> etc...
mon tableau est donc:
NOM ID
Eric 001
Eric 021
etc...
J'ai tester le script j'ai
Warning: mysql_num_rows(): supplied argument is not a valid MySQL result resource in /var/www/vhosts/XXXXXXXXXXXXXfiche.php on line 151
Pour eviter de partir sur une mauvaise piste avec se script je remet l'explication
Je cherche a afficher en liste (avec <br>) les résultats d'une requête mysql
Comment afficher les résultats de la recherche "Pour le meme noms possède quelle série de ID "
Par exemple:
Eric a pour serie de ID:
001<br>005<br>021<br>056<br> etc...
mon tableau est donc:
NOM ID
Eric 001
Eric 021
etc...
Slt Dany,
heuu ne manquerait il pas un "Where" dans ta requête ?
Perso je l'écrirai comme ca :
$requete=mysql_query("Select * from `compte_client` Where `champPrenom` like $prenom");
voir meme comme ca :
$requete=mysql_query("Select * from `compte_client` Where `champPrenom` like".$prenom.")";
Bon courage
heuu ne manquerait il pas un "Where" dans ta requête ?
Perso je l'écrirai comme ca :
$requete=mysql_query("Select * from `compte_client` Where `champPrenom` like $prenom");
voir meme comme ca :
$requete=mysql_query("Select * from `compte_client` Where `champPrenom` like".$prenom.")";
Bon courage